Credit Cards

Credit Cards Without Deposit For Bad Credit

Credit Cards Without Deposit For Bad Credit

Picture this: You're scrolling through your favorite meme page when you suddenly remember that time you applied for a credit card and got hit with a deposit requirement because of your less-than-stellar credit score. Cue the eye roll. But what if we told you that there’s a way to snag a credit card without dumping cash upfront—even if your credit history looks like it’s been through a few roller coaster rides? Welcome to the world of credit cards without deposit for bad credit—a financial lifeline tailored for savvy millennials and Gen Zers who are ready to build or rebuild their credit while keeping their wallets happy.

Understanding Credit Cards Without Deposit For Bad Credit

In a perfect world, your financial future would be paved with endless approval and zero deposits. But for those of us who have navigated a bumpy credit journey, deposit-backed cards can feel like that one clingy ex who just won’t let go. Thankfully, there’s a different kind of credit card that doesn’t require you to fork over a deposit, even if your credit isn’t flawless.

These credit cards are designed specifically for folks with bad or limited credit history, offering you a chance to build your credit with a product that doesn’t lock you into a hefty upfront payment. Instead of serving as a security blanket for banks, your credit card issuer takes a different approach, focusing on your potential and your commitment to improving your financial habits.

In essence, credit cards without deposit for bad credit are about giving you a second chance—a chance to prove that you’re more than a few late payments and a questionable credit score. They’re a tool to help you rewrite your financial story without needing to be a millionaire to get started.

How Do No-Deposit Credit Cards Work?

Let’s break it down: most traditional secured credit cards require you to deposit an amount equal to your credit limit. It’s like paying rent on a car you never get to drive. No-deposit credit cards, on the other hand, work on the promise that you’ll keep your spending habits in check. Instead of cash collateral, the issuer banks on your ability to make timely payments moving forward.

Essentially, the process goes something like this:

  • Application: You apply online, share some personal and financial info, and hope that your past mistakes don't scare them off.
  • Approval: If approved, you get a credit limit that might start on the lower side—but it’s yours, no deposit required.
  • Usage: Use your card responsibly by making purchases and paying on time. The goal is to build a positive credit history.
  • Credit Building: As you demonstrate responsible credit behavior, your credit score improves, and you may qualify for better limits and lower interest rates over time.

It’s a bit like getting a gym membership without having to pay for a fancy trainer upfront—only your workouts are your timely payments, and your gains are a healthier credit score.

Key Features of Credit Cards Without Deposit

If you’re on the lookout for a financial tool that won’t dent your savings, these are the features you should be paying attention to:

  • No Upfront Deposit: The obvious perk is that you aren’t required to lock in cash. This frees up your funds for other essentials like rent, groceries, or even a spontaneous night out with friends.
  • Credit Building: Every on-time payment is a step toward a better credit score. These cards are designed to help you establish a positive credit history even if you’ve had setbacks before.
  • Lower Barriers to Entry: With less stringent approval criteria, you may qualify even if your credit isn’t perfect. It’s like having an open door when the usual bouncer keeps you out.
  • Competitive Interest Rates and Fees: While fees and interest rates might be slightly higher compared to traditional cards, the trade-off is the access and opportunity to build credit.
  • User-Friendly Digital Experiences: Many issuers offer mobile apps, online account management, and budgeting tools, making it super convenient for tech-savvy millennials and Gen Zers.

When these features come together, the result is a credit card that empowers you to take control of your financial growth without requiring a big deposit from the get-go.

Who Qualifies for a No-Deposit Credit Card?

Not everyone has a pristine credit history, and that’s exactly what these cards are designed for. Generally, you qualify if:

  • You have a low or no credit score.
  • You’ve had credit challenges in the past but are now working on better financial habits.
  • You have a steady source of income that proves you can manage credit responsibly.
  • You’re committed to improving your financial health, which is echoed by your timely payments and low credit utilization.

In other words, if your financial journey has been more of a roller coaster than a smooth ride, these cards offer you a seat on a train heading uphill—toward a better credit score and more financial freedom.

The Benefits of Credit Cards Without Deposit for Bad Credit

There are some pretty sweet perks when you choose a no-deposit credit card, and the benefits go beyond just saving your hard-earned cash from being tied up in a deposit.

Build or Rebuild Your Credit

The ultimate goal is to help you rebuild your credit. By using the card responsibly—making on-time payments and keeping your balance low—you send a positive signal to the credit bureaus. Over time, this can translate into a higher credit score and better access to traditional credit products.

Financial Flexibility

Without the need to pay a deposit, you’re free to use your money for other pressing needs or even for investing in opportunities that might help improve your financial standing. Think of it as freeing up capital for your next big idea or to finally treat yourself to that concert ticket.

User-Friendly Tools

Issuers targeting millennials and Gen Z provide enhanced digital experiences. Mobile apps track your spending, send you payment reminders, and even offer budgeting tools, all while a sleek user interface makes managing your finances less of a chore and more of an engaging experience.

Lower Barrier to Entry

Typically, these cards have lenient application criteria. They’re built to give a fair chance to those who may have been met with repeated “no thanks” by traditional credit card companies. Think of them as the ultimate wingman, helping you prove your creditworthiness.

Opportunity for a Better Future

Every responsible payment is a vote of confidence in you. As your history improves, you might even get offers for credit limit increases or upgraded financial products. It’s like leveling up in your favorite video game—each level brings more rewards.

Potential Drawbacks and What to Watch Out For

As with everything in life, it’s not all sunshine and rainbows. While credit cards without deposit offer a great opportunity, there are a few hiccups you should be aware of.

Higher Interest Rates

Bad credit is like an overdue library book—it comes with a penalty. Many no-deposit cards charge higher interest rates compared to their secured counterparts. This means that if you carry a balance, you could end up paying more in interest. The key here is to try and pay off your balance in full every month.

Lower Credit Limits

To minimize their risk, issuers may offer lower credit limits. This could restrict your spending power and make it a bit challenging if you have larger expenses. But on the flip side, low limits help keep your credit utilization in check, which is good for your credit score.

Fees and Penalties

Watch out for annual fees, late payment fees, and other administrative charges. Some cards might have hidden fees that can add up quickly if you're not careful. Always read the fine print before signing up.

Risk of Overspending

With easier access comes the temptation to overspend. It’s like having an unlimited gift card—it sounds fun until the bill arrives. Keeping track of your expenses and setting a budget is essential to ensure you don’t sink deeper into debt.

Smart Strategies for Using No-Deposit Credit Cards Responsibly

To transform a credit card without deposit into a stepping stone toward financial empowerment, responsible usage is non-negotiable. Here are some smart strategies that can help you maximize the benefits while minimizing the risks:

Create a Realistic Budget

Before you start swiping that card like it’s hot, set up a budget that accounts for your monthly expenses, savings, and emergency funds. A realistic budget helps keep your credit utilization low and ensures you never miss a payment.

Automate Payments

Life is busy enough juggling work, social life, and that latest binge-worthy series. Automate your payments so you never risk a late fee, and you can relax knowing your financial habits are on autopilot.

Keep Your Balance Low

The secret sauce for a stellar credit score is a low credit utilization ratio. Try to keep your monthly spending well below the card's limit—ideally below 30%—so you’re showing the credit bureaus that you can manage your credit responsibly.

Monitor Your Credit Score

Knowledge is power. Regularly check your credit score using free online tools or apps, and keep a close eye on how your spending and payments impact your credit profile. This way, you’re always in tune with your financial health and can adjust your strategies when needed.

Educate Yourself

Financial literacy isn’t taught in most schools, so take advantage of the myriad of online resources and communities dedicated to personal finance. The more you know, the better you’ll manage your credit—and your future self will thank you.

Building or Rebuilding Your Credit: A Step-by-Step Approach

Whether you’re starting fresh or repairing past mistakes, building credit is a marathon, not a sprint. Here’s your action plan:

Step 1: Assess Your Credit Situation

Get hold of your credit report from the major credit bureaus. Understanding where you stand is the first step in formulating a strategy for improvement.

Step 2: Strategically Use Your No-Deposit Card

Use your new credit card for small, regular purchases that you can easily pay off. This establishes a pattern of reliability and boosts your credit history.

Step 3: Set Up Alerts and Auto-Pay

Life can get hectic, but never miss a payment by setting reminders or auto-pay. This simple step is key to preventing late fees and maintaining a healthy credit score.

Step 4: Gradually Increase Your Credit Limit

As your credit score improves, request a credit limit increase. A higher limit, when paired with low spending, further lowers your credit utilization ratio—a major factor in good credit.

Step 5: Diversify Your Credit

Over time, consider adding different types of credit to your portfolio. Whether it’s another type of credit card, a small personal loan, or a retail credit line, diversity in your credit mix can further enhance your credit profile.

With persistence and patience, your responsible use of a no-deposit credit card will pave the road to enhanced creditworthiness—a vital milestone in your financial journey.

Case Studies: Real-Life Credit Comebacks

Sometimes the best inspiration comes from real people who have turned their financial lives around. Here are a couple of stories that illustrate how credit cards without deposit have made a difference.

Case Study 1: Alex’s Journey from Credit Woes to Credit Wins

Alex, a 26-year-old freelancer juggling multiple side hustles, had seen his credit take a hit after a period of financial instability. Determined to get his money matters on track, he applied for a no-deposit credit card. By keeping his spending minimal and paying off balances in full every month, Alex slowly rebuilt his credit score. Within a year, he started receiving offers for better credit products and was able to refinance his student loans at a lower interest rate. Alex’s story underscores the power of consistency and smart credit usage.

Case Study 2: Jamie’s Second Chance at Financial Freedom

Jamie, a 32-year-old social media manager, wasn’t always the best with money. A few missteps early in her career left her with a damaged credit reputation. After extensive research and some advice from online forums, she decided to give the no-deposit credit card route a try. Jamie was strategic about her purchases—using the card only for budgeted expenditures and meticulously tracking her expenses with a mobile app. Six months later, her dedication paid off, as her credit score began to climb steadily. Today, Jamie looks back with pride at how responsible credit card management turned her financial life around.

These success stories remind us that while the road to financial recovery may be long, each responsible credit decision is a building block toward a brighter future.

Comparing No-Deposit Credit Cards with Secured Cards

It’s easy to get your wires crossed when it comes to credit cards. On one side, you have secured cards—which require a deposit—and on the other, no-deposit credit cards that bank solely on your promise to pay. Let’s break down the main differences so you can decide which fits your lifestyle and financial goals best.

Secured Credit Cards

Secured cards work like a prepaid phone. You deposit a certain amount of money, which then becomes your credit limit. They often have lower interest rates, primarily because the issuer has the security of your deposit. However, tying up cash can be a huge downside, especially if you need that money for other essential expenses.

No-Deposit Credit Cards

No-deposit cards are a lifeline for those who can’t, or don’t want to, lock up cash. They offer the same benefits in terms of credit building, without the need for an upfront deposit. The trade-off might be higher fees or interest rates, but if you’re disciplined about your spending, the potential savings are significant.

In short, if you have some cash to spare and want lower fees, secured cards might seem attractive, but if every penny matters and you're motivated to rebuild your credit through consistent performance, no-deposit cards are a great alternative.

Resources and Community Support: Your Next Steps

You’re not alone on this journey. Online communities, finance blogs, and social media groups are bustling with like-minded individuals exchanging tips, success stories, and sometimes even hilarious memes about credit mishaps. Tap into these resources:

  • Financial Education Blogs: Websites like NerdWallet, The Balance, and Credit Karma aren’t just about numbers; they’re full of real-life guidance that breaks down the complicated world of credit into bite-sized, relatable pieces.
  • Community Forums: Platforms like Reddit’s r/credit and r/personalfinance offer a wealth of information from people just like you, sharing advice on managing bad credit and picking the right credit card for your needs.
  • Interactive Financial Tools: Many credit card issuers have integrated budgeting calculators, credit simulator tools, and apps that help you track your progress. Leverage these tools to set goals and see the tangible impact of your responsible credit use.
  • Local Credit Counseling Services: Sometimes, a conversation with a credit counselor can provide personalized guidance tailored to your situation, helping you plot a course toward better financial health.
  • Social Media Groups and Podcasts: Follow influencers and podcasts that are in tune with millennial and Gen Z financial journeys. They often bring a mix of humor, relatability, and the latest tips in navigating credit challenges.

Engaging with these communities will not only broaden your financial knowledge but also empower you with the support needed to master your money matters.

Integrating Your Financial Strategy: Beyond the Credit Card

A no-deposit credit card is just one piece of your financial puzzle. To truly set yourself on the path to financial wellness, consider integrating these additional strategies into your routine:

Emergency Savings

While focusing on rebuilding your credit, don’t forget to set aside funds for emergencies. Having a rainy day fund can prevent you from relying on credit in unexpected circumstances.

Debt Management

If you’re juggling multiple debts, it might be time to explore strategies like debt consolidation or negotiating lower interest rates. Tackling your debt head-on simplifies your financial landscape.

Smart Investing

Once you're on a stable financial footing, consider dipping your toes into basic investing. Many apps make it easy to start small, offering fractional shares and automated portfolios—all without needing an Ivy League degree in finance.

Continued Education

The world of finance evolves rapidly. Regularly update your knowledge through courses, webinars, and reputable online resources. Staying informed is the ultimate power move in your journey toward financial independence.

By diversifying your financial strategies and staying proactive, you’ll build a robust financial foundation that supports not just your credit score, but your entire financial future.

Credit Cards Without Deposit For Bad Credit FAQs

We know you have questions, so we’ve rounded up some of the most common ones about no-deposit credit cards for bad credit to clear up any confusion.

1. What exactly is a no-deposit credit card?

A no-deposit credit card doesn’t require you to put down any cash as collateral. Instead, it’s designed for individuals with bad or limited credit to help build or rebuild their credit history through responsible use.

2. Who qualifies for these cards?

Typically, if you have a lower-than-average or no credit score, a steady source of income, and a willingness to work on your credit, you might qualify. Different issuers will have varied criteria, so it’s a good idea to shop around.

3. How can a no-deposit card help improve my credit score?

By making consistent, on-time payments and maintaining a low credit utilization ratio, you send positive signals to credit bureaus. Over time, these actions can lead to an improved credit score.

4. Are the interest rates higher on these cards?

Yes, generally the interest rates or fees might be slightly higher as a trade-off for not requiring a deposit. It’s important to pay off your balance in full each month to avoid high interest charges.

5. Can I upgrade to a traditional credit card later?

Absolutely. Responsible usage of a no-deposit credit card over time can lead to offers for higher credit limits, lower fees, or even transitioning to a conventional credit card with better terms.

6. What fees should I watch out for?

Always review the card’s terms for annual fees, late payment fees, and any other potential charges. Some cards may include these fees in exchange for the convenience of not requiring a deposit.

7. How soon can I expect to see improvements in my credit score?

With consistent, responsible use, you might see improvements in as little as six months. However, it’s a gradual process influenced by multiple factors repaid across your entire credit profile.

8. Are there any risks associated with no-deposit credit cards?

The main risk is overspending and carrying a balance, which can lead to high interest charges. It’s crucial to use these cards responsibly to avoid deepening any financial challenges.

9. Can I use these cards abroad?

Many issuers offer no-deposit credit cards that are usable internationally. However, it’s important to check for foreign transaction fees and other international usage terms before traveling.

10. Where can I research the best no-deposit credit card options for bad credit?

Websites like NerdWallet, Credit Karma, and The Balance offer up-to-date comparisons and reviews of various credit cards specifically tailored for those with bad or no credit.


Your Journey to Financial Empowerment

Embarking on the road to financial empowerment might feel like stepping into uncharted territory, but every great adventure begins with a single, responsible decision. Credit cards without deposit for bad credit are more than just a quick fix—they’re part of a larger strategy to help you control your financial destiny. With a bit of patience, a lot of discipline, and a willingness to learn from past missteps, you can transform your financial future.

Embrace the challenge with the same spirit you bring to your favorite Netflix binge or your next viral TikTok dance. Every timely payment, every carefully tracked expense, and every moment you choose financial wisdom over instant gratification is a victory—a step toward a life where your credit score isn’t a source of stress, but a badge of honor.

So, go ahead and apply for that no-deposit credit card, make your budget your best buddy, and start carving out a future that’s as bright and bold as you are. Remember, every financial setback is just a setup for a major comeback. Your journey to financial empowerment starts now, and we’re here cheering you on every step of the way.

author-avatar

About Jermaine Hagan (The Plantsman)

Jermaine Hagan, also known as The Plantsman is the Founder of Flik Eco. Jermaine is the perfect hybrid of personal finance expert and nemophilist. On a mission to make personal finance simple and accessible, Jermaine uses his inside knowledge to help the average Joe, Kwame or Sarah to improve their lives. Before founding Flik Eco, Jermaine managed teams across several large financial companies, including Equifax, Admiral Plc, New Wave Capital & HSBC. He has been featured in several large publications including BBC, The Guardian & The Times.

Related Posts